2 SETUP
2 SETUP
2.1 Important Safety Instructions
Before you begin installing your OPTI CCA-TS Analyzer, carefully read the overview
information in this chapter.
For your own safety and the proper operation of your equipment, always follow these precautions
when working with your OPTI CCA-TS:
Keep the analyzer away from all sources of liquids such as sinks and wash basins.
Keep the analyzer away from explosive gases or vapors.
Always handle blood samples and collection devices with care.
Use approved protective gloves to avoid direct contact with sample.
Dispose of OPTI Cassette according to local regulations.
2.2 Choosing a Location
Location is important for trouble-free operation of your analyzer. Before you begin setup, choose
a site that is convenient for your sampling needs and meets the following physical requirements
of the unit:
• Grounded electrical outlet.
• Away from direct sunlight.
• Room temperature within 10 - 32º C (50 - 90° F).
• Maximum relative humidity of 95%.
• Ample room to allow air to circulate around the unit.
• Away from strong electromagnetic elds, such as those created by electric motors and
X-ray equipment.
• Away from explosive gases or vapors.
• Placed on at surface with ample room between air vents on bottom of unit and surface to
prevent unit overheating.
NOTE: Above requirements also apply when the OPTI CCA-TS operates on battery
power outside a laboratory setting.
